Ibuprofen lysine, also known as lysinate salt of
ibuprofen, is a formulation of the popular nonsteroidal anti-inflammatory drug (NSAID) ibuprofen. It is frequently used to relieve
pain, reduce
inflammation, and
lower fever. While ibuprofen lysine can be effective for these purposes, it is important to be aware of its potential side effects. Understanding these side effects can help you make informed decisions about its use and manage any adverse reactions.
One of the most common side effects of ibuprofen lysine is gastrointestinal discomfort. This can manifest as
stomach pain,
nausea,
vomiting, or
diarrhea. Some people may also experience
heartburn or
indigestion. These symptoms occur because ibuprofen lysine, like other NSAIDs, can irritate the lining of the stomach and intestines. To minimize these effects, it is often recommended to take the medication with food or a full glass of water.
Another notable side effect is an increased risk of
gastrointestinal bleeding and
ulcers. This risk is higher in individuals who take high doses of ibuprofen lysine or use it for an extended period. Symptoms of gastrointestinal bleeding may include black or tarry stools, blood in the stool, or vomiting blood. If any of these symptoms occur, it is crucial to seek medical attention immediately.
Ibuprofen lysine can also affect the cardiovascular system. Some studies suggest that prolonged use of ibuprofen and other NSAIDs may increase the risk of
heart attack or
stroke. This risk is particularly elevated in individuals with pre-existing heart conditions or those who take the medication in high doses. Symptoms such as
chest pain,
shortness of breath,
weakness, or slurred speech should be taken seriously and warrant prompt medical evaluation.
Renal function can be impacted by ibuprofen lysine use. The medication can reduce blood flow to the kidneys, which may impair kidney function over time. This side effect is more likely to occur in individuals with existing kidney conditions, those who are dehydrated, or those taking other medications that affect the kidneys. Symptoms of kidney problems may include
changes in urine output,
swelling in the legs or ankles, and
unexplained fatigue.
Allergic reactions to ibuprofen lysine, while rare, can occur. These reactions may range from mild to severe and can include symptoms such as
rash,
itching, swelling,
dizziness, or difficulty breathing.
Anaphylaxis, a severe
allergic reaction, is a medical emergency and requires immediate treatment.
Liver toxicity is another potential side effect, though it is relatively uncommon. Signs of liver problems may include
yellowing of the skin or eyes (jaundice), dark urine, severe fatigue, and
abdominal pain. Regular monitoring of liver function may be necessary for individuals taking ibuprofen lysine over a long period.
In addition to these side effects, some individuals may experience
headaches, dizziness, or
drowsiness while taking ibuprofen lysine. These symptoms can affect the ability to perform tasks that require alertness, such as driving or operating machinery.
It is essential to use ibuprofen lysine as directed by a healthcare provider and to adhere to the recommended dosage. Overuse or misuse can increase the likelihood of side effects and complications. If you have any pre-existing medical conditions or are taking other medications, consult your doctor before using ibuprofen lysine to ensure it is safe for you.
In summary, while ibuprofen lysine is effective in managing pain, inflammation, and fever, it is not without potential side effects. Gastrointestinal issues, cardiovascular risks,
renal impairment, allergic reactions, liver toxicity, and central nervous system effects are some of the possible adverse effects. Being aware of these side effects and taking appropriate precautions can help minimize risks and ensure the safe use of ibuprofen lysine. If you experience any concerning symptoms, seek medical advice promptly to address any potential complications.
